Local Law 97: Key Provisions and Impacts
As a component of NYC’s far-reaching climate initiatives, Local Law 97 targets a 40% reduction in greenhouse gas emissions by 2030 and an 80% reduction by 2050. Aimed at new york city's largest buildings (over 25,000 square feet), Local Law 97 establishes emissions regulations and enforces carbon caps on their operations. These caps set strict limits on annual GHG emissions per square foot, compelling building owners to reduce emissions and improve energy performance or face substantial penalties.
Many buildings currently exceed the law’s ambitious emissions targets. As a result, building owners must seek energy reduction opportunities, such as system upgrades, envelope enhancements, and clean energy integration. Importantly, Law 97 aligns with NYC’s larger climate goals and showcases the city’s leadership in urban sustainability, signaling a shift toward low-carbon urban living.

Energy Retrofit Strategies to Meet Law 97 Emissions Limits
At the heart of Local Law 97 compliance lies energy. Reducing energy consumption and switching to clean energy sources are the primary levers by which building owners can limit greenhouse gas emissions and meet NYC’s established carbon emission limits.

Together with owners, we review energy use through lifecycle analysis and modeling to determine where upgrades and operational changes can significantly decrease energy demands. Our recommended energy retrofit strategies often consist of the following interventions:
- Modernizing HVAC systems to improve efficiency and electrify heating and cooling, minimizing fossil fuel dependence.
- Improving building envelopes through air sealing, insulation, and window restoration, conserving heating and cooling energy.
- Bringing in clean energy technologies, including solar PV or enrolling in NYSERDA-backed clean energy initiatives.
- Implementing energy management systems to monitor and optimize consumption continuously.
